Abstract EN

The aim of this paper is to lay a foundation for providing a soft algebraic tool in considering many problems that contain uncertainties.

In order to provide these soft algebraic structures, the notions of closed intersectional soft BCI-ideals and intersectional soft commutative BCI-ideals are introduced, and related properties are investigated.

Conditions for an intersectional soft BCI-ideal to be closed are provided.

Characterizations of an intersectional soft commutative BCI-ideal are established, and a new intersectional soft c-BCI-ideal from an old one is constructed.
